Common juvenile offenses include the following:

  • Assault
  • Automotive Theft
  • Burglary
  • Curfew Violations
  • Destruction of Property (Criminal Mischief)
  • Driving without a License
  • Drug Possession and Distribution
  • DUI (Driving Under the Influence)
  • Graffiti
  • Possession of Drug Paraphernalia
  • Possession of Marijuana
  • Public Intoxication
  • Shoplifting (Retail Theft)
  • Trespassing
  • Underage Drinking (Minor in Possession of Alcohol)
  • Underage Smoking (Possession of Tobacco)
  • Using Fake IDs
  • Vandalism

In more serious cases like the examples below, a teenager could be tried as an adult:

  • Arson
  • Assault
  • Burglary
  • Kidnapping
  • Robbery
  • Sexual Assault
  • Attempted Aggravated Murder
  • Attempted Murder
  • Felony Discharge of a Firearm
